  • Patent number: 4576175
    Abstract: 'A biopsy attachment for a probe having a transducer for producing a beam of ultrasonic energy includes a housing associated with the probe and a bushing having an axial aperture for receiving a biopsy needle. The housing has an aperture for attaching the bushing to the housing. The bushing and the housing are constructed and arranged so that by positioning the bushing in a first angular position relative to the housing, a lateral displacement of the bushing into the recess can take place until the bushing reaches an inserted position. Thereafter, rotation of the bushing in one direction from its first angular position to a second angular position causes the bushing to frictionally engage the housing retaining the bushing to the housing.

  • Patent number: 4567896
    Abstract: A sector-scan ultrasonic imaging apparatus includes a biopsy attachment mounted on the housing of the imaging apparatus for positioning a biopsy needle relative to the ultrasonic scan head of the imaging apparatus. An image display device displays both an image of the region scanned by the scan head and a predetermined, superimposed electronic representation of the position of the biopsy needle-line relative to the probe scan head. The biopsy needle-line is calibrated with a scan head coordinate system which defines a sector sweep of the scan head by determining the coordinates of the needle-line in the scan head coordinate system independently of determining the particular spatial relationship of the needle-line in operative position relative to the scan head. A calibration member adapted to be mounted on the biopsy attachment includes at least two ultrasonic reflection regions which are scanned by the scan head during the calibration mode and displayed on an image display device.
